Delhi: Huge Fire Breaks Out at Eye7 Chaudhary Eye Centre in Lajpat Nagar (Watch Video)

A huge fire broke out at a children's Eye7 Chaudhary Eye Centre in South Delhi's Lajpat Nagar on Wednesday, June 5. After receiving the information, 12 fire tenders rushed to the spot and firefight operations are underway. As of now, there are no reports of casualties or injuries.

According to the reports, the blaze erupted on the second floor of Eye Mantra Hospital.

Visuals From the Spot

Several videos of the hospital fire are doing the rounds on social media.  As per the visuals shared on X (Twitter), dark clouds of black smoke can be seen coming out of the building.

The call regarding the fire at Eye7 Chaudhary Eye Centre was received at 11.30 am and 12 fire tenders were rushed to the spot. Later, four more were pressed into service. The firefighting operation is underway, the DFS official said. According to the officials, those inside the hospital rushed out as soon as the fire broke out.
